Review: I've had several issues with this company, namely:1) horrendous response time to inquiries--I had to email a few times and wait WEEKS before my complaint was recognized. No suitable resolution was provided.2) one of the products that I was led to believe would be in the box (a tin of coffee--which was present in every blogger's box when they reviewed it and was a major factor in my purchasing this box) was altogether missing. I was told after the fact that there was no guarantee of contents in each box, but this was not apparent prior to purchasing.3) one product that was included (a box of pasta) had been OPENED and PARTIALLY USED! I verified the weight of the product compared to the weight on the box and it was off by several hundred grams.4) only while consuming another product (mushroom sauce) I tasted grit in the product, which was absolutely disgusting. In wanting to return the box, I found this policy "Try The World commits to refunding the first box if the subscriber is unsatisfied with the product. In order for Try The World to refund the box, the customer has to ship to box back to Try The World (address below), and the box has to be in perfect conditions: the packaging and the products need to be new and non-opened." I knew if I attempted to return the box, with one product already opened and the other one already consumed, they'd refuse the refund. Also, how am I supposed to know that the mushroom sauce would be unpalatable if I didn't taste it first? 5) I tried to cancel my subscription but no acknowledgement was made of my email. I did notice that my account was finally canceled, but no one responded to my concerns as to why I was canceling.Overall, I am extremely dissatisfied with the quality of this service and in particular, the absolute lack of adequate communication.Desired Settlement: For the excessive amount of trouble this has caused me, I feel the only just resolution would be a full refund of the cost of the box ($39).Thank you,[redacted]

Business

Response:

Thank you for bringing this very important issue to our attention. We are deeply saddened to hear about Ms. [redacted]'s experience with Try The World. We would be more than happy to address all of her concerns for you.She first highlights the issue of lengthy response times. On the following pages you can see a history of all Ms. [redacted]'s commu nication with Try The World. The grand majority of her emails were answered within 24 hou rs if not sooner. However, there was one instance in which she had to wait four days to receive a response. This is truly not typical of Try The World. However, at no poi nt did she have to wait several weeks for a response as she indicates in her complaint.Second, she states that she felt mislead due to the fact that due to the fact that she saw a blogger review that contained coffee however, this item was not included in her box. This statement is in fact true yet; we are very upfront with our customers concerning the fact that we work with small prod ucers. Due to this items vary from box to box because of inventory constraints. This is very clear on our website upon sign-up it is also indicated in the box as well. Please see photos on the following pages.To address her third concern, all of our prod ucts go through an intensive inspection process multiple times. This happens before we pu rchase the product, after it is shipped to our facility and finally just before it is put into our box. Due to this fact there is no way that an opened item with a portion of it removed would be included in a box. She also has no mention of this in any of her email correspondence with Try The World.Fourth, Ms. [redacted] expresses her distaste for a prod uct in the box. Unfortunately, this is completely out of our control. However, there was nothing wrong with the prod uct in any sense. In order to return a box a customer must send it back in good condition with all prod ucts unopened which is standard in the industry.Finally, Ms. [redacted]'s cancellation was handled in a quick and speedy fashion and was even offered multiple discounts.Thank you very much for bring th is concern to our attention and taking the time to read our response.
